Check If Facebook Dating Is Available In Your Country
Love knows no borders, but unfortunately, Facebook Dating still does.
Before anything else, check if the feature is even available where you live. Facebook Dating hasn’t rolled out in every country. It’s like a traveling jazz musician — arriving in certain cities before others, taking its time to set the stage just right.
If you’re living in a region where it isn’t offered yet, that might be the entire reason you’re not seeing it. You can visit Facebook’s official help center to see a current list of supported countries.

Update Your Facebook App
Think of your app as a garden. Without watering and tending, it starts to wither. In the digital world, “watering” means updates.
If your Facebook app is outdated, certain features — like Dating — simply won’t bloom.
Go to your App Store (if you’re on iOS) or Google Play Store (if you’re on Android) and check for updates. Download the newest version, breathe, and then peek again. Sometimes all it takes is this small act of care to bring new possibilities into view.
Check Your Age Settings
Facebook Dating is a space for adults to explore connection with intention. If you’re under 18, the garden gate remains closed.
Make sure your birthdate on Facebook accurately reflects that you’re of age. If your age is set incorrectly, you won’t see the feature, no matter how many times you refresh.

Check Your Facebook App Language and Region Settings
Sometimes, love hides behind technical details. If your language or region settings don’t match a place where Facebook Dating is offered, the feature might remain hidden.
Head into your app settings, check the region and language, and make sure they reflect your current reality. Adjust them if needed, then restart your app.

Ensure You’re Using the Mobile App
This one might sound simple, but it matters: Facebook Dating is only available on the mobile app.
If you’re scrolling on a desktop, tablet, or mobile browser, you won’t see it. The magic lives in your pocket, in that little device you carry around like a digital locket.
So, slide into your Facebook mobile app, check your menu, and look for the heart icon. Sometimes the most obvious places are where the treasures are hiding.
Check If You’ve Disabled Notifications or Permissions
Love thrives on openness. The same is true for your app permissions.
If your Facebook app doesn’t have permission to access your location or notifications, Dating might not appear. Head to your phone’s app settings, find Facebook, and ensure all necessary permissions are turned on.

Check for Account Restrictions
Sometimes, if you’ve had account violations or certain restrictions placed on your Facebook profile, features like Dating may be temporarily disabled.
Check your Support Inbox on Facebook for any notifications or warnings. Resolve them with patience and honesty.
